Foundation and Base Layers

Durable foundation base is the backbone of any lasting hardscape—especially in the wet, freeze-thaw cycles of the Pacific Northwest climate. A pro crew will lay a compacted gravel base of 6–12 inches, depending on use, then add a leveling sand or stone dust layer. This system supports everything from flagstone patios to commercial hardscaping with heavy foot traffic, while also aiding in effective property drainage and preventing shifting.

Using frost-resistant materials and proper edge restraints ensures your investment stays intact for decades, not just seasons.

Key Budget Influencers

Various details influence your final quote: material choice (flagstone vs. concrete pavers), site accessibility, need for drainage solutions, and whether landscape permits are required. Projects on sloped lots often require extra grading and a deeper gravel base, increasing labor and material costs. Adding custom outdoor features like fire pits, seating walls, or integrated landscape lighting also boosts the overall investment—but enhances year-round usability.

Permeable pavers may have higher upfront costs but offer long-term savings through reduced runoff fees and erosion control.

Do I Need a Permit for Fire Pit Installation in King County?

In many cases, landscape permits are required—especially for larger patio installation projects. The rules depend on the location of the structure and its proximity to property lines or drainage zones. A qualified local hardscape company will handle documentation so your project follows all local codes and avoids costly delays.

  • Garden walls over 4 feet typically require permits and engineering
  • Fire pits must meet safety and setback requirements
  • Drainage solutions must not redirect water to neighbors’ yards
